揭秘ajax核心技术,深入解析其应用场景,轻松掌握高效网络交互新境界_V41.53.31

日期: 频道:Excel教程

随着互联网技术的快速发展,网络交互变得越来越重要。在这个过程中,ajax核心技术以其高效、灵活的特点成为了当今网页开发的主流技术之一。本文将深入解析ajax核心技术,揭示其在应用场景中的运用,旨在帮助读者轻松掌握高效网络交互新境界。

3. 数据传输:浏览器根据Ajax协议,将数据发送给服务器

4. 数据处理:服务器对数据进行处理后,生成新的数据或进行其他操作

5. 数据更新:浏览器根据新的数据更新页面内容,实现数据的实时更新和动态加载

一、ajax核心技术概述

ajax(Asynchronous JavaScript and XML)是一种基于客户端的非阻塞式网络交互技术。它能够通过异步方式向服务器发送请求数据,并获取响应数据,实现数据的实时更新和快速交互。ajax的核心技术包括:事件处理、异步请求、数据解析等。

文章将从三个方面深入解析ajax,包括其基本概念、工作原理以及应用场景

2. 服务器响应请求:服务器接收到请求后,根据业务逻辑进行处理,并返回相应的数据

(二)交互式应用 ajax还可以应用于交互式应用中,通过实现数据的实时更新和动态加载,提高应用的交互性和响应速度

二、ajax核心技术应用场景

1. 网站优化与交互体验提升

其主要工作流程包括以下几个步骤: 1. 客户端发起请求:通过JavaScript代码或HTML表单等方式,向服务器发送请求

ajax核心技术在网站优化与交互体验提升方面有着广泛的应用。通过使用ajax技术,可以实现快速加载、响应式设计、数据实时更新等功能,提升网站的交互性和用户体验。同时,通过合理的Ajax调用方式,可以减少页面加载时间,提高网站性能。

本文主要围绕ajax的工作原理与应用展开,通过简洁明了的讲解和清晰的段落划分,旨在帮助读者轻松掌握ajax技巧

2. 实时数据更新与推送服务

在移动应用、微信公众号等场景中,ajax核心技术可以用于实现实时数据更新与推送服务。通过Ajax技术,可以实现数据的异步请求和获取,从而实现对数据的实时更新和推送服务。这种服务可以满足用户对于数据实时性的需求,提高用户的使用体验。

例如,在新闻网站、社交媒体等网站中,通过使用ajax技术,可以实现实时更新的新闻列表、用户动态等

3. 前后端分离开发模式

(二)工作原理 ajax的核心思想是通过浏览器与服务器之间的异步通信,实现数据的实时更新和动态加载

在前后端分离的开发模式中,ajax核心技术也发挥着重要作用。通过使用Ajax技术,可以实现前后端之间的数据交互,从而更好地实现业务逻辑和界面展示的分离。这种模式可以提高开发效率,降低开发难度,提高系统的可维护性和可扩展性。

三、深入解析ajax核心技术

1. 事件处理机制

ajax核心技术中,事件处理机制是关键之一。通过事件处理机制,可以实现数据的实时更新和交互。在Ajax调用过程中,可以通过监听事件来获取数据的更新和响应,从而实现数据的实时交互。同时,事件处理机制还可以用于实现页面跳转、样式变化等功能。

2. 异步请求方式

ajax核心技术中,异步请求方式是实现数据实时更新的重要手段之一。异步请求方式可以使得请求数据的过程与数据获取的过程分离,从而实现数据的快速加载和交互。在Ajax调用过程中,可以通过发送异步请求来获取服务器返回的数据,并将数据解析为客户端可以理解的格式。

3. 数据解析与处理

在获取到服务器返回的数据后,需要对数据进行解析和处理。在这个过程中,需要使用到JavaScript等语言对数据进行处理和转换,从而实现数据的展示和交互。同时,还需要对数据进行验证和校验,确保数据的准确性和可靠性。

四、总结

ajax核心技术是一种高效、灵活的网络交互技术,具有广泛的应用场景。通过使用ajax技术,可以实现快速加载、响应式设计、数据实时更新等功能,提升网站的交互性和用户体验。同时,在前后端分离开发模式中,ajax核心技术也发挥着重要作用,可以提高开发效率、降低开发难度和提高系统的可维护性和可扩展性。因此,掌握ajax核心技术对于提高网站性能和用户体验具有重要意义。

相关资讯